The Libertarian Party is America's third-largest political party, with nearly 600 people serving in office nationwide.

Over 3 million Americans voted for a Libertarian candidate in the last election.

Libertarian presidential candidate Bob Barr was on more state ballots than Ralph Nader.

The Libertarian candidate for president has appeared on all 50 state ballots, plus D.C., for the past three elections. No other third party has done so twice in a row.

Libertarians in office save Americans over $1 billion every year by cutting taxes.

1972 Libertarian candidate for Vice-President, Tonie Nathan, was the first woman in US history to receive an electoral college vote.
